China Telecom offers an extensive and globally interconnected network of over 400 Internet Data Centers (IDCs). These facilities are strategically located in prime areas across Mainland China and key international markets. The network boasts 20 Tier-IV and more than 90 Tier-III IDCs, ensuring high reliability and connectivity through a wide array of global private and public data circuits.
